Transaction d3c5ada00d7f39d656ca70a276b7537e1d8319a6fba0df73fa95d26559392e05
1 Input
1 Output
-
d3c5ada00d7f39d656ca70a276b7537e1d8319a6fba0df73fa95d26559392e05:0
- value
- 951063
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 183bf5a194287f54fdc52f6e8e57754b64a80ad7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13D93fSfDQ73d99d73zUwpZ2UbnJwG7MD4